Success rates of boot camp programs

The success rates of boot camp programs vary widely depending on the type of boot camp (e.g., military, fitness, coding, or behavioral) and the metrics used to define success. For military boot camps, success is often measured by completion rates and the ability of recruits to meet physical and disciplinary standards. These programs typically report high success rates, with over 90% of participants completing the training. The rigorous structure and clear objectives contribute to their reliability, as they are designed to transform individuals into disciplined, capable service members. However, success in this context is narrowly defined and may not translate to other areas of life.

In contrast, behavioral boot camps for at-risk youth have shown mixed results. Studies indicate that while these programs can achieve short-term compliance, long-term success rates are often low. Research suggests that only 10-20% of participants exhibit sustained behavioral improvements post-program. Critics argue that the confrontational and punitive methods used in these camps may lead to temporary suppression of behavior rather than meaningful change, raising questions about their reliability as a long-term solution.

Coding and career boot camps have gained popularity for their promise of rapid skill development and job placement. Success rates in these programs are typically measured by graduation rates and employment outcomes. On average, coding boot camps report graduation rates of 70-90%, with 60-80% of graduates securing relevant employment within six months. However, these figures can vary significantly based on the program's quality, the participant's prior experience, and the job market. While many graduates succeed, others may struggle to meet the high expectations of employers, highlighting the importance of thorough research before enrolling.

Fitness boot camps generally focus on weight loss, strength gains, or overall health improvement. Success rates in these programs are highly individual and depend on participant commitment and program design. On average, participants can expect to achieve measurable improvements in fitness metrics, with success rates ranging from 60-80%. However, maintaining results post-program often requires continued effort and lifestyle changes, which not all participants sustain.

In conclusion, the reliability of boot camp programs hinges on their specific goals and the metrics used to evaluate success. While military and coding boot camps often boast high success rates due to their structured nature and clear outcomes, behavioral and fitness boot camps may yield more variable results. Prospective participants should carefully consider their objectives, research program effectiveness, and be realistic about the effort required to achieve and maintain success.

Long-term effectiveness of boot camp training

The long-term effectiveness of boot camp training is a topic of considerable interest, particularly for individuals seeking sustainable fitness results. Boot camps, characterized by high-intensity interval training (HIIT), strength exercises, and group dynamics, are designed to deliver rapid improvements in fitness and weight loss. However, their reliability in maintaining these results over time depends on several factors, including program structure, participant adherence, and lifestyle integration. Research suggests that while boot camps can yield significant short-term gains, their long-term effectiveness hinges on whether participants continue to engage in regular physical activity post-program. Studies indicate that individuals who incorporate boot camp principles into their ongoing fitness routines are more likely to sustain improvements in cardiovascular health, muscular strength, and body composition.

One key factor influencing the long-term effectiveness of boot camp training is the intensity and variability of workouts. Boot camps often combine aerobic and anaerobic exercises, which enhance metabolic rate and muscle endurance. These benefits can persist if participants maintain a similar level of physical activity after completing the program. However, the risk of plateauing or regression is high if individuals revert to sedentary habits. To mitigate this, many boot camp programs emphasize education on nutrition, recovery, and the importance of consistent exercise, empowering participants to adopt healthier lifestyles beyond the structured environment of the camp.

Another critical aspect is the psychological impact of boot camp training. The group setting fosters accountability, motivation, and camaraderie, which can encourage long-term adherence to fitness goals. Participants often report increased self-efficacy and confidence, which are essential for maintaining an active lifestyle. However, the intense nature of boot camps may lead to burnout or injury if not properly managed. Programs that prioritize progressive training, proper form, and individualized modifications tend to yield better long-term outcomes by reducing the risk of overexertion and promoting sustainable habits.

Nutrition plays a pivotal role in the long-term effectiveness of boot camp training. Many boot camps include dietary guidance or meal plans to complement physical activity, ensuring participants achieve holistic health improvements. When individuals continue to follow balanced eating habits post-program, they are more likely to maintain weight loss and overall fitness gains. Conversely, reverting to poor dietary choices can undermine the benefits of boot camp training, highlighting the need for ongoing nutritional support and education.

Finally, the long-term effectiveness of boot camp training is closely tied to individual goals and expectations. For those seeking rapid results for specific events, boot camps can be highly effective in the short term. However, for sustained health improvements, participants must view boot camp as a stepping stone rather than a standalone solution. Integrating boot camp principles into a long-term fitness plan, such as incorporating HIIT workouts or strength training into a weekly routine, can maximize their reliability. Ultimately, the success of boot camp training in the long term depends on personal commitment, lifestyle adjustments, and the ability to translate the intensity and discipline of the program into everyday habits.

Instructor qualifications and consistency

When evaluating the reliability of a boot camp, instructor qualifications and consistency are critical factors that directly impact the quality of training and outcomes for participants. Qualified instructors ensure that the curriculum is delivered accurately, safely, and effectively, while consistency in instruction fosters a structured and predictable learning environment. Boot camps that prioritize hiring certified professionals with relevant expertise—such as fitness certifications, military experience, or specialized training in the program’s focus area—tend to be more reliable. For instance, a fitness boot camp should employ instructors certified by recognized organizations like the American Council on Exercise (ACE) or the National Academy of Sports Medicine (NASM). These certifications validate the instructor’s knowledge of anatomy, physiology, and safe training practices, reducing the risk of injury and ensuring participants receive evidence-based guidance.

Consistency in instructor quality across all sessions is equally important. Some boot camps may rely on a rotating roster of instructors, which can lead to variability in teaching styles, expectations, and even the difficulty level of workouts. This inconsistency can hinder progress and frustrate participants who thrive on routine and clear direction. Reliable boot camps often maintain a core team of instructors who are familiar with the program’s methodology and can deliver it uniformly. Additionally, consistent instructors build rapport with participants, allowing them to track individual progress, provide personalized feedback, and adapt the program to meet specific needs. This continuity enhances the overall effectiveness of the boot camp and fosters a sense of accountability among participants.

Another aspect of instructor consistency is their ability to maintain high standards throughout the program. Reliable boot camps ensure that instructors adhere to a structured curriculum, avoiding deviations that could dilute the program’s effectiveness. For example, in a coding boot camp, instructors should consistently follow a standardized syllabus, ensuring all participants cover the same material at the same pace. This consistency is particularly important in time-sensitive programs where participants are working toward specific goals, such as job placement or certification. Instructors who consistently uphold these standards contribute to the boot camp’s credibility and reliability.

However, even the most qualified instructors can fall short if they lack experience in teaching diverse groups. Reliable boot camps invest in ongoing training for their instructors, equipping them with the skills to cater to participants of varying fitness levels, learning styles, or technical backgrounds. For instance, a fitness boot camp instructor should know how to modify exercises for beginners while challenging advanced participants. Similarly, a coding boot camp instructor should be able to explain complex concepts in multiple ways to accommodate different learning styles. This adaptability ensures that all participants receive value from the program, regardless of their starting point.

Finally, transparency about instructor qualifications is a hallmark of a reliable boot camp. Reputable programs openly share information about their instructors’ credentials, experience, and areas of expertise, allowing prospective participants to make informed decisions. This transparency builds trust and reassures participants that they are in capable hands. Boot camps that hide or downplay instructor qualifications may be cutting corners, which could compromise the quality and reliability of the program. By prioritizing both qualifications and consistency, boot camps can deliver a dependable and effective training experience that meets participants’ expectations.

Safety measures and injury prevention

Boot camps, often associated with intense physical training and rigorous activities, have raised concerns about safety and injury risks. However, reputable boot camp programs prioritize safety measures and injury prevention to ensure participants can achieve their fitness goals without compromising their well-being. To minimize risks, it is essential for boot camps to implement comprehensive safety protocols, starting with a thorough participant assessment. Before commencing the program, individuals should undergo a fitness evaluation, including a review of their medical history, to identify any pre-existing conditions or limitations that may affect their ability to participate. This assessment enables instructors to tailor exercises and provide modifications, ensuring a safer experience for all.

Instructors play a pivotal role in maintaining a secure environment. Qualified and certified trainers should lead boot camp sessions, possessing the expertise to demonstrate proper form and technique for each exercise. They must closely monitor participants, offering real-time feedback and corrections to prevent injuries stemming from incorrect movements. Moreover, instructors should be trained in emergency response procedures, including CPR and first aid, to handle any unforeseen situations promptly and effectively. Regular instructor training and updates on safety practices are vital to maintaining a high standard of care.

The design of the training program itself is another critical aspect of injury prevention. Boot camp curricula should incorporate a progressive approach, gradually increasing intensity and difficulty to allow participants' bodies to adapt. This progression helps build strength, endurance, and flexibility while reducing the likelihood of overuse injuries. Incorporating varied exercises and activities can also prevent repetitive strain and keep participants engaged. Additionally, allocating sufficient time for warm-up and cool-down routines is essential. Dynamic warm-ups prepare the body for intense activity, while cool-down periods with stretching exercises aid in muscle recovery and flexibility, reducing post-workout soreness and injury risks.

Creating a safe training environment extends beyond the exercises themselves. Boot camp organizers should ensure that the training area is free from hazards, with adequate space for participants to move without obstruction. Regular inspection and maintenance of equipment are necessary to prevent malfunctions that could lead to accidents. Providing appropriate footwear and gear recommendations can also significantly impact safety, as proper equipment can enhance performance and reduce injury risks.

Lastly, participant education is a powerful tool in injury prevention. Boot camps should encourage open communication, allowing individuals to voice concerns or report any discomfort during training. Educating participants about the importance of listening to their bodies, staying hydrated, and maintaining proper nutrition can foster a culture of self-care and injury prevention. By empowering participants with knowledge and creating a supportive environment, boot camps can significantly reduce the likelihood of injuries and promote a positive, healthy experience.

Cost versus value comparison

When evaluating the reliability of boot camps, particularly in the context of cost versus value, it’s essential to consider both the financial investment and the tangible outcomes. Boot camps, whether for fitness, coding, or career training, often come with a significant price tag. For instance, coding boot camps can range from $10,000 to $20,000, while fitness boot camps may cost $100 to $300 per month. The cost here includes not just the program fee but also potential opportunity costs, such as time away from work or other commitments. Before enrolling, prospective participants should assess whether the financial burden aligns with their budget and long-term goals.

On the value side, boot camps promise accelerated learning and tangible results within a short timeframe, often 8 to 12 weeks. For coding boot camps, the value lies in acquiring in-demand skills that can lead to higher-paying jobs. According to industry reports, graduates often see a significant increase in salary, sometimes doubling their previous earnings. Fitness boot camps, meanwhile, offer structured programs that can lead to measurable health improvements, such as weight loss or increased strength. However, the value is highly dependent on the individual’s commitment and the quality of the program. A poorly designed boot camp may not deliver the promised outcomes, making the investment questionable.

A critical aspect of the cost versus value comparison is the return on investment (ROI). For coding boot camps, ROI is often calculated by comparing the program cost to the potential salary increase post-graduation. If a $15,000 boot camp leads to a job paying $70,000 annually, the investment can be justified. However, this assumes a successful job placement, which isn’t guaranteed. For fitness boot camps, ROI is more subjective, tied to personal health goals. If the program significantly improves one’s quality of life, the cost may be worth it, even if the benefits aren’t financial.

Another factor to consider is the hidden costs associated with boot camps. For example, coding boot camps may require additional expenses for software, equipment, or living costs if the program is in-person. Fitness boot camps might necessitate investments in gym gear or nutritional supplements. These hidden costs can erode the perceived value if not accounted for upfront. Additionally, the intensity of boot camps can lead to burnout or injury, potentially negating the benefits and adding unforeseen medical or recovery expenses.

Ultimately, the cost versus value comparison of boot camps hinges on individual circumstances and expectations. For those seeking a career change, a coding boot camp might offer unparalleled value if it leads to a stable, high-paying job. For fitness enthusiasts, a boot camp could be a worthwhile investment if it delivers lasting health improvements. However, if the program fails to meet its promises or if the participant isn’t fully committed, the cost may outweigh the value. Prospective attendees should thoroughly research programs, read reviews, and weigh the financial investment against the potential benefits to make an informed decision.
